A Certified Professional in Sales Data Analysis for Manufacturing certification equips professionals with the skills to leverage data-driven insights for improved sales performance within the manufacturing sector. This program emphasizes practical application, translating raw data into actionable strategies.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ering data visualization techniques using tools like Tableau or Power BI, performing advanced statistical analysis relevant to sales forecasting and trend identification, and developing effective reporting methods for communicating key performance indicators (KPIs) to stakeholders. Proficiency in SQL and other database management systems is also a common focus within the Certified Professional in Sales Data Analysis for Manufacturing curriculum.
The duration of the program varies depending on the provider, ranging from a few weeks for intensive courses to several months for more comprehensive learning paths. The program may include a combination of online modules, instructor-led sessions, and hands-on projects to ensure practical competency in sales data analysis for manufacturing contexts.
